Anything but surprising, H&M’s fall collection is impressive. The season stuns with a combination of stern edginess and refined chic. Coats are dark and militaristic in nature, while the sporadic appearance of florals and loose weave knits counter with softness. Subtle plaid prints are a great companion to the classic pant silhouette. Likely to be flying off the racks come fall, the highlight of H&M’s latest collection is the must-have navy band jacket. Taking into account every piece from the simple tee to the epaulet adorned coat, H&M charms with pieces that simply put — you just want to wear.

Absent from major campaigns the last two seasons, Nick Snider makes an appearance to show off the latest collection from H&M. The collection is not innovative, but what it does offer is a nice way to mix up fall wardrobes. With the fall runways of Milan and Paris being dominated by black solids, H&M’s plaid offerings will be a nice subtle injection of color.

Nick Snider had his big breakthrough when he became the face of Prada Fall/Winter 2007 and Prada Eyewear. Known for his pouty lips, Nick opened the Spring/Summer 2008 Prada show and starred in the label’s campaign. He has appeared in i-D, L’Uomo Vogue, VMan, Man About Town and GQ Italia. Nick continued to dominate the pages of magazines with campaigns for Z Zegna, Sisley and H&M.
